Ejector Pump Installation in Framingham, MA

Ejector pump installation services are designed to help homeowners manage wastewater and sewage that need to be pumped from lower levels or basement areas to the main sewer line. These systems are commonly used in residential projects where traditional gravity drainage isn’t feasible, such as homes with finished basements or properties with challenging terrain. Property owners typically request this service when upgrading or installing a new bathroom, laundry room, or other plumbing fixtures below the main sewer line, ensuring proper waste removal and preventing backups.

Before requesting ejector pump installation, property owners often want to understand the specific requirements of their property, including the location of existing plumbing lines and the elevation differences that necessitate a pump. It’s also helpful to consider the size and capacity of the pump needed for the intended use, as well as the space available for installation. Clear communication about the project scope and any existing plumbing conditions can ensure the system functions reliably and meets the household’s needs effectively.

Ejector Pump Installation Questions

What is an ejector pump used for? An ejector pump helps remove wastewater from basement bathrooms, laundry rooms, or other below-grade areas where gravity drainage isn't possible.

Where should an ejector pump be installed? Installation typically occurs in the basement or lower level of a property to manage sewage and wastewater effectively.

What are common signs that an ejector pump needs replacement? Unusual noises, frequent cycling, or failure to drain properly may indicate the pump requires service or replacement.

Can an ejector pump handle large amounts of wastewater? Yes, ejector pumps are designed to manage significant volumes of wastewater from various plumbing fixtures.
